Senior Mechanical Analysis Engineer responsible for structural and thermal analysis support of novel technology products. Collaborating with a dynamic team on various engineering projects.
Responsibilities
lead structural and thermal analysis
support mechanical integrity testing of novel technology products and systems
carry out stress analysis by hand calculation and FE
assess solutions
present work to peers, managers and external partners
Requirements
a degree in a STEM subject or equivalent engineering/manufacturing experience
Sound understanding of fundamental structural analysis principles as applied to lightweight structures and/or pressure vessels, either from recent study or industry experience
able to establish structural requirements, verification methodologies and test plans.
experience of a commercial structural Finite Element Analysis (FEA) software package
delivered presentations of technical work to reviewers
